Where to Dine For Easter in San Diego | Eater San Diego

"Easter brunch dishes include fresh seafood, made-to-order omelets, carving stations, a special children’s buffet selection, as well as a full array of quintessentially European dishes. Children’s entertainment includes face-painting and a special visit from the Easter Bunny. Brunch will be served from 10 a.m. to 3 p.m. The price is $99 for adults, $35 for children ages 4-12, and complimentary for ages three and under." - Jackie Bryant
